Pratt & Whitney Commercial Engines has a unique opportunity in the Geared Turbo Fan (GTF) Aftermarket organization for a Senior Manager of FlightSense Programs. This is a fast-paced role that requires interaction and collaboration with other departments and with various levels of management.

What You Will Do:

  • Manage the Collins FlightSense Program for Pratt & Whitney.
  • Establish a review process for all FlightSense parts that are invoiced at the MROs and for on-wing replacements processes.
  • Coordinate with Fleet Management, Invoicing, MROs and Finance for appropriate billing of replaced and repaired parts.
  • Ensure that the customer is being billed for all appropriate charges.
  • Ensure all charges to P&W and the customer have back up documentation.
  • Become the subject matter expert on Collins FlightSense coverage.
  • Manage the relationship with Collins and establish regular program reviews.
  • Lead other critical projects and contract optimization initiatives.
